Huddle for US Gov & Healthcare (Preview)

US GOVERNMENT & HEALTHCARE VERSION (Standard version is also available.) Huddle is a secure document collaboration and client portal trusted by Enterprise and Government alike.

This connector is available in the following products and regions:

Service Class Regions
Logic Apps Standard All Logic Apps regions except the following:
     -   Azure Government regions
     -   Azure China regions
     -   US Department of Defense (DoD)
Power Automate Premium All Power Automate regions except the following:
     -   US Government (GCC)
     -   US Government (GCC High)
     -   China Cloud operated by 21Vianet
     -   US Department of Defense (DoD)
Power Apps Premium All Power Apps regions except the following:
     -   US Government (GCC)
     -   US Government (GCC High)
     -   China Cloud operated by 21Vianet
     -   US Department of Defense (DoD)
Contact
Name Huddle Support
URL https://huddle.zendesk.com/hc/en-us
Email [email protected]
Connector Metadata
Publisher Huddle
Website https://huddle.com
Privacy policy https://huddle.com/privacy
Categories Content and Files;Collaboration

Huddle for US Gov and Healthcare

US GOVERNMENT & HEALTHCARE VERSION (Standard version is also available.) Huddle provides document collaboration & client engagement portals for Enterprise and Government clients and partners. This connector helps to automate your workflows for document storage, retrieval, task assignment, and customized notifications.

Pre-requisites

You will need the following to proceed:

  • A Huddle for US Gov & Healthcare account
  • Access to the Power Automate Connector turned on for your account by Huddle Support
  • A Microsoft Power Apps or Power Automate plan

Known issues and limitations

  • Accessing a file's content requires using the follow-on Action of "Get file contents" in order to have a workable file within the Power Automate flow.
  • Most file types are supported but not all types are guaranteed to work
  • File size restrictions may apply
  • More features could be added- let us know what else you'd like to see!

Further Support

For further support, checkout our support documentation or contact us

Throttling Limits

Name Calls Renewal Period
API calls per connection 100 60 seconds

Actions

Create a new subfolder

Creates a new folder within the target folder

Create a To-Do task in a target workspace

Creates a To-Do in a workspace

Create and upload a new file to a target folder

Uploads a file to the target folder

Delete a target folder using its ID

Delete a folder by ID

Retrieve the content and metadata of a file using its ID

Get the content of a file by ID

Update a task's status to completed using it's ID

Update a task's status to completed

Upload a form submission as a text file

Upload a form submission as a text file

Create a new subfolder

Creates a new folder within the target folder

Parameters

Name Key Required Type Description
Folder
folderId True string

The ID of the folder in which the new one will be created

Title
title True string

The title of the folder

Description
description string

Description

Returns

Body
Folder

Create a To-Do task in a target workspace

Creates a To-Do in a workspace

Parameters

Name Key Required Type Description
Workspace
workspaceId True string

The workspace to create the task in

Assignee
assignee string

The ID of user to whom the task is assigned, if any

Description
description string

A description of the task

Due Date
dueDate string

The date by which the task should be completed

File ID
fileId string

The ID of the file the task is associated with, if any

Task ID
id string

The ID of the task

Status
status string

The task's status

Title
title True string

The task's title

Returns

Name Path Type Description
id
id string

Create and upload a new file to a target folder

Uploads a file to the target folder

Parameters

Name Key Required Type Description
Workspace
workspaceId True string

The workspace where the file will be uploaded

Target Folder
folderId True string

The folder to target for file upload

File content
content binary

The binary content of the file

Description
description string

A description of the file

Title
title string

The file's title

Returns

Name Path Type Description
file
file File

Delete a target folder using its ID

Delete a folder by ID

Parameters

Name Key Required Type Description
Folder
folderId True string

The ID of the folder to delete

Returns

Name Path Type Description
deleted
deleted boolean

Retrieve the content and metadata of a file using its ID

Get the content of a file by ID

Parameters

Name Key Required Type Description
File ID
fileId True string

The ID of the file to get

Returns

The content of the file.

File Content
binary

Update a task's status to completed using it's ID

Update a task's status to completed

Parameters

Name Key Required Type Description
Task ID
taskId True string

The ID of the task to mark as complete

Returns

Body
Task

Upload a form submission as a text file

Upload a form submission as a text file

Parameters

Name Key Required Type Description
Workspace
workspaceId True string

The workspace where the file will be uploaded

Target Folder
folderId True string

The folder where the file will be uploaded

Text Content
content string

Text content (with multi-line) for upload

Description
description string

A description of the file

Title
title string

The file's title

Returns

Name Path Type Description
file
file File

Triggers

Poll a target folder for it's most recent upload

Poll a target folder for it's most recent upload

Poll a target workspace for it's most recent approval request

Poll a target workspace for it's most recent approval request

Poll a target folder for it's most recent upload

Poll a target folder for it's most recent upload

Parameters

Name Key Required Type Description
Workspace
workspaceId True string

The workspace to watch a folder in

Target Folder
folderId True string

The folder to watch

Returns

Name Path Type Description
files
files array of UploadFileTriggerOutput

files

Poll a target workspace for it's most recent approval request

Poll a target workspace for it's most recent approval request

Parameters

Name Key Required Type Description
Workspace
workspaceId True string

The workspace to watch a folder in

Returns

Name Path Type Description
approvals
approvals array of NewApprovalTriggerOutput

approvals

Definitions

File

Name Path Type Description
Type
contentType string

The file's document MIME type

File Created
created date

The date and time the file was created

Description
description string

A description of the file

Extension
extension string

The file's extension

Folder ID
folderId string

ID of the folder in which the file resides

File ID
id string

The file's ID

Title
title string

The file's title

Last Updated
updated date

The date and time the file was last updated

Workspace ID
workspaceId string

The ID of the workspace in which the file resides

Folder

Name Path Type Description
Child folders ( Subfolders )
children array of object

The child folders contained within the current one

items
children object
Description
description string

Description

Files
files array of File

The documents and files contained within the current one

Folder ID
id string

The ID of the folder

Title
title string

The title of the folder

NewApprovalTriggerOutput

Name Path Type Description
Approval Assignees
assignees array of Assignee

An array of assigned users

Approval Requester Name
assignerName string

Name of the approval requester

Approval Requester Email
assignerEmail string

Email of the approval requester

Approval Task Owner Name
ownerName string

Name of the approval task owner

Approval Task Owner Email
ownerEmail string

Email of the approval task owner

Description
description string

A description of the task

Due Date
dueDate string

The date by which the task should be completed

Created Date
created string

The created date for the approval task

File ID
fileId string

The ID of the file the task is associated with, if any

File Title
fileTitle string

The file's title

Approval Task ID
id string

The ID of the Approval task

Status
status string

The task's status

Task Type
type string

The type of task

Workspace ID
workspaceId string

The ID of the workspace for the given Approval task

Workspace Name
workspaceName string

The name of the workspace for the given Approval task

Assignee

Name Path Type Description
Assignee Name
name string

Assignee name

Assignee Email
email string

Assignee email

Task

Name Path Type Description
Assignee
assignee string

The ID of user to whom the task is assigned, if any

Description
description string

A description of the task

Due Date
dueDate string

The date by which the task should be completed

File ID
fileId string

The ID of the file the task is associated with, if any

Task ID
id string

The ID of the task

Status
status string

The task's status

Title
title string

The task's title

Type
type string

The type of task

Workspace ID
workspaceId string

The ID of the workspace the task resides in

UploadFileTriggerOutput

Name Path Type Description
File Created
created date

The date and time the file was created

Description
description string

A description of the file

Folder ID
folderId string

ID of the folder in which the file resides

File ID
id string

The file's ID

Title
title string

The file's title

Last Updated
updated date

The date and time the file was last updated

Workspace ID
workspaceId string

The ID of the workspace in which the file resides

binary

This is the basic data type 'binary'.